The American Fork Cavemen will take on the Skyridge Falcons at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. American Fork is coming into the match on a three-game losing streak.
Last Tuesday, American Fork lost to Westlake at home by a 64-49 margin.
The loss doesn't tell the whole story though, as several players had good games. One of the most active was Bryce Mella, who went 5-for-12 en route to 12 points and five boards. Dieter Tuitavuki was another key player, putting up eight points.
Meanwhile, Skyridge hadn't done well against Pleasant Grove recently (they were 2-7 in their previous nine matchups), but they didn't let the past get in their way on Tuesday. Skyridge came out on top against Pleasant Grove by a score of 60-51. The win made it back-to-back victories for the Falcons.
American Fork's defeat dropped their record down to 6-16. As for Skyridge, their win bumped their record up to 12-10.
